Former Village Head Found Dead Under Suspicious Circumstances in Patna
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

Former Rahu Panchayat Mukhiya, Sanjay Kumar Yadav, was discovered dead near a tubewell in Raghopur village, Patna district, raising concerns in the area. The deceased’s family suspects foul play, alleging murder, which led to a protest by locals blocking roads. Police were alerted by residents who spotted the body, prompting an investigation into the incident.

A team from the Forensic Science Laboratory in Patna has been summoned to gather evidence from the scene. The family insists on a thorough inquiry and justice for Sanjay’s death, claiming he was deliberately killed and his body concealed. Sanjay Kumar Yadav had a history of criminal cases, including violations under the Arms Act, and was evading authorities in multiple instances.

Authorities are probing potential links between his criminal record and demise, alongside exploring other possible motives. The discovery of the body sparked unrest, with residents blocking roads and engaging in protests, leading to police intervention to restore order. The cause of death remains undetermined, pending further forensic and post-mortem examinations.

Police are examining all angles, including the possibility of homicide, to unravel the circumstances surrounding the former Mukhiya’s death. Security measures have been heightened in the vicinity to prevent any escalation of tensions.
